Kirsten Shortridge extended her consecutive at-bats with a hit streak to nine before grounding out to the pitcher in the fourth, going 3-for-4 with an RBI on the night.
Baylor got on board in the first when Shortridge scored on a throwing error by the catcher after stealing third.
The Lady Bears added another run in the second when Tiffany Wesley hit a ball into left to score KJ Freeland from second, but was thrown out trying to stretch it to a double.
Baylor answered in the third when Courtney Oberg hit into a fielder's choice, scoring Shortridge from third. Daniels followed with her own fielder's choice, scoring T. Wesley from third to tie the game at four apiece.
Isham settled down and was stellar the rest of the way, giving up just one hit in the final four innings of work.
Baylor added the go-ahead run in the fifth, when Daniels stepped up and hit a double to left center field, scoring T. Wesley.
The Lady Bears added a trio of insurance runs in the bottom of the sixth, with RBI singles from Nicole Wesley and Kirsten Shortridge and an RBI groundout by Brette Reagan.
Isham finished the night giving up four runs on five hits, two walks and three strikeouts in the complete game effort to move her record to 3-0.
